Type
ORACLE
Validation date
2024-07-12 11:01:00 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(36 B)

{
  "uco": {
    "eur": 0.01304,
    "usd": 0.0142
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

00015460DD3B3AE6172A374067BBEFD4F77FFFB592F7D835FF3191064EE0476D5C1F

Previous signature

47FC1F35381839BF6E4C958A76DA83656677AABEE4204354CA64B2F8A940F33EB7D16542610AEA6D6C6A108A1714C899729D99DFA20D4F2CF50ABE62AC8B8A09

Origin signature

304502206B8A56C431F7406186257350E883971B951E64418980E30BB077C4E28ACAAD1E022100C0D3AD70C04AEEF1CB845EDE706A41B54C702AD9778FCF78A54344C29DC63508

Proof of work

010104BB7216545F28C83467606EDA88968E19C436410AB446D1BC88FEBDE3506275F9B0B931CAAE420B96B2A158B7112F13795C878CCC346C76E04A96C59CCFC6FC39

Proof of integrity

00BE090DB070FD4DB9828DEF95FF9649DAFD8D59CC8AA60E126B6CB1424E0982F9

Coordinator signature

F01E68E300FB921C89F186DFBF3A8275C3FBE7ECE07A7947F3F00580842151D60425BAA536644950772229C20AE467BCD45243F9A6344BECC0BA3BCE365D0C0F

Validator #1 public key

00010F2A0E4C424582A94BD90E05FE6931628F91988ABBE387D365994F1F3FCF5A12

Validator #1 signature

760CE13BAB4BEAFACA3FBA7DFD8EF9C62F0986EF1612F8BB724EA297F6A0B876D2B4C60B5D809D22D2A11ACF5F24676A0680FCD70D477C9047324238307D5509

Validator #2 public key

0001500FBE298B79FFBDD5CCA1798F30FD88A53D26EC39DE5DDE1F4137B032A4BC34

Validator #2 signature

6F096940158D354A96FC3FF0A2CF916D691B63FE83000BE0B8122AF2461153D016EF627DC8E81BD050BC1207226636422C0052A870C6B1843CB050398F507207